I’m thrilled to share some incredible insights from our latest podcast episode featuring the remarkable Frankie Russo. As a bestselling author, keynote speaker, and founder/CEO of Russo Capital, Origin AI, and 360 AI, Frankie brings a wealth of knowledge and a unique perspective on growth and innovation. Here are the key takeaways from our conversation that you won’t want to miss:

Key Lessons and Ideas:

  1. "Love Your Weird" Movement:
    • Frankie’s philosophy encourages embracing your unique qualities, which he believes are the key to unlocking your genius.
    • The term "weird" originally meant the power to control one’s fate or destiny. Embracing your weirdness can lead to continuous growth and innovation.
  2. Overcoming Organizational Stagnation:
    • Many companies fall into a stagnation spiral by sticking to outdated methods and focusing solely on metrics.
    • Frankie introduces the "Infinity Growth Loop," a framework for continuous growth that starts with honesty and fosters a culture of authenticity and trust.
  3. The Power of Inner Child Work:
    • Reflecting on what you loved as a child can reconnect you with your imaginative and creative side.
    • This childlike wonder is essential for innovation and navigating the rapidly changing technological landscape.
  4. Creating a Nurturing Environment:
    • Frankie shares how he and his wife have created a "Wonder Lab" for their six kids, encouraging creativity and imagination without fear.
    • Organizations should foster environments where employees feel safe to express their ideas and explore their creativity.
  5. Redefining Success:
    • Authentic success is subjective and varies from person to person. For Frankie, it’s about maintaining positive relationships and being of maximum usefulness to others.
    • In business, success is measured by the impact you have on the lives of others and the value you provide.
  6. Leveraging Technology as a Co-Pilot:
    • Embrace AI and automation to handle repetitive tasks, allowing you to focus on what you do best.
    • This shift enhances productivity, job satisfaction, and creativity.

Curiosities to Spark Your Interest:

  • 98% of Five-Year-Olds Score at Genius Level for Creativity:
    • A study found that nearly all five-year-olds exhibit genius-level creativity, but this drops dramatically as they age. How can we reclaim this lost potential?
  • The Rapid Pace of Technological Adoption:
    • It took nearly a century for electricity to reach 100 million households, but ChatGPT achieved this milestone in just five days. How can we adapt to such rapid changes?
  • The "Wonder Lab" Concept:
    • Imagine a space where creativity and imagination can flourish without fear. How can you create a similar environment in your organization?
